What will happen if people exercise their rights and ignore their duties​

Social Studies
1 answer:
kiruha [24]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:

then the development will get slower

Explanation:

Rights and duties are 2 sides of a single coin. A nation will not develop if we only enjoy our rights only. People wouldn't fulfil their duty if there isn't any rights for them. And if we only enjoy our right then it may disturb others. So, to create peace as well as to develop a nation we should fulfil our duty and enjoy our rights.
